技术支持

智能电表客户测试案例(SPI信号)

智能电表客户测试案例(SPI信号)

客户是做智能电表中的,产品中处理芯片是MCU,涉及到MCUSPI接口通信数据测试。

我们针对他们产品测试中体现出来的技术优势:

1.       逻辑分析仪的采样率,我们逻辑分析仪的采样率有200MHz400MHz800MHz1.6MHz2GHz4GHz一共六个档位选择,可以灵活根据客户的被测信号速率来选择。而他们现有使用的逻辑分析仪的采样率才100MHz

2.       逻辑分析仪的存储,昨天客户测试的是他们MCUSPI接口通信数据,他们SPI的信号是间隔发包的,而且间隔时间特别长,我们的逻辑分析仪是有跳变存储的功能,所以可以采集非常长时间的数据波形。他们现有的逻辑分析仪一位这个长间隔时间而无法采集到全部的数据。

下面图示是我们跳变存储的原理图,昨天有跟软件工程师介绍

昨天实测的波形图,请注意红色圆圈处的采集时间(249),此采集时间还是在我们内存进度只到0.6%的采集时间,因为时间关系我们并没有让它采集完整个内存。但是可以换算估计的出来我们完全采集可以捕获的波形有多长时间。

1.       我们逻辑分析仪的数据报告窗口有时间标记的功能,软件工程师说这个对他定位数据非常有帮助,而他目前使用的逻辑分析仪是没有此功能的。

以下图示红圈处就是我们数据报告窗口中的时间标记功能。

1.       我们的逻辑分析仪可以在一个界面中查看协议数据,信号示波器波形,数字波形,那么我们可以在一个界面就完成协议分析,信号质量测试(phy,数字信号时序分析。

工程师昨天对我们这个工程师很感兴趣,认为很有用处。

下图中的data, 3两通道是SPI的两路数据,一路正常,一路异常,我们当时认为异常通道是否是未连接好。

然后我就用了我们的示波器堆叠功能,就可以清楚的看到异常通道的信号问题。

1.       我们逻辑分析仪还有专门针对SPI的总线协议触发功能,可以精确定位数据,抓获工程师想要看的数据波形。

下图是我们SPI协议触发的设置界面,昨天测试设置0Dh捕获数据,然后触发捕获定位到满足0Dh数据的波形。

 

 

 

 

 

 

 

 

^